Lino: Miseriya block major route into the south

UNITED NATIONS MISSION IN SUDAN ( UNMIS)
Media Monitoring Report, 13 February 2008
(Sudan Tribune)

Miseriya tribe has blocked a road linking north and south Sudan and ambushed vehicles passing through Abyei region, SPLM officials said yesterday. “The north-east part of Abyei is very sensitive now”, said Edward Lino, Abyei representative for SPLM.

“The Miseriya nomads have blocked the road. It is the main road to Abyei and the major route to the south”. The senior SPLM official said the nomads had attacked at least two buses, shooting at one and looting the other.
